If I'm really stuck finding one perfect gift for someone my usual trick is to buy 3 smaller presents for them: 1. Something practical, but high quality and probably more expensive than what they'd buy for themselves (high quality kitchen item, expensive tie, etc) 2. Something practical and cheap which they might use every day (socks & jocks, etc) 3. Something dumb and stupid which will probably give them a laugh when they tear off the wrapping paper They'll hopefully get a lot of use out of at least one of the practical gifts and the wacky gift will hopefully bring some holiday cheer. Yeah the problem with buying a gift for someone who is deep into a complex hobby is that there's a very good chance it'll either be something they already have or something they didn't want to start with. The trick here is to not buy the hobby but buy around the hobby - if they like Lego then get them some Lego branded slippers or a t-shirt or something. You still kind've need to know a little about their likes for this to work, if all you know is that they like comics so you get them a Spider-Man t-shirt that won't go down so well if they're into obscure small press comics and hate "capeshit"
